Gene:
nuclear factor of activated T-cells, cytoplasmic, calcineurin-dependent 2
Description:
The product of this gene is a member of the nuclear factors of activated T cells DNA-binding transcription complex. This complex consists of at least two components: a preexisting cytosolic component that translocates to the nucleus upon T cell receptor (TCR) stimulation and an inducible nuclear component. Other members of this family participate to form this complex also. Proteins belonging to this family of transcription factors play a central role in inducible gene transcription during the immune response. The product of this gene is a preexisting cytosolic component. It is present in the cytosolic fraction of unstimulated T cells. After T-cell activation it is found in the nucleus as a part of the DNA-binding transcription complex. Two transcript variants encoding distinct isoforms have been identified for this gene.
